We are working on a project that requires to detect if the user GPS location is within the map boundaries. Any suggestions?
Hello.
Something like that:
using UnityEngine;
public class LocationInMapView:MonoBehaviour
{
private bool InMapView(double longitude, double latitude)
{
double tlx, tly, brx, bry;
OnlineMaps.instance.GetCorners(out tlx, out tly, out brx, out bry);
if (latitude > tly || latitude < bry) return false;
if (tlx > brx)
{
brx += 360;
if (longitude < tlx) longitude += 360;
}
return tlx <= longitude && brx >= longitude;
}
private void OnLocationChanged(Vector2 location)
{
bool inMapView = InMapView(location.x, location.y);
Debug.Log(inMapView? "In Map View": "Outside Map View");
}
private void Start()
{
OnlineMapsLocationService.instance.OnLocationChanged += OnLocationChanged;
}
}
